首页全国计算机等级考试四级 模拟试卷第13套(2025年4月)
2025年全国

全国计算机等级考试四级 模拟试卷第13套(2025年4月)

题号
评分

单项选择题 (共40题)

1.
以下哪种计算机属于第五代计算机的代表?
A.UNIVAC I
B.CRAY-1
C.IBM 360
D.日本第五代计算机
难度: 知识点: 第一章 计算机基础与系统知识使用次数: 138
详情
2.
数据库管理系统(DBMS)的功能之一是提供数据的存储和组织,以下哪项属于该功能?
A.数据安全控制
B.数据定义
C.数据存储和组织
D.数据恢复
难度: 知识点: 第三章 数据库基础使用次数: 138
详情
3.
ER模型中,用来表示联系的符号是?
A.矩形框
B.菱形框
C.椭圆形框
D.圆形框
难度: 知识点: 第四章 数据库设计使用次数: 138
详情
4.
以下哪个协议用于将电子邮件从邮件服务器传输到客户端?
A.FTP
B.SMTP
C.POP3
D.DNS
难度: 知识点: 第二章 网络技术基础使用次数: 138
详情
5.
在Windows系统中,使用哪个命令可以下载文件?
A.ping
B.tracert
C.curl
D.certutil
难度: 知识点: 第六章 网络应用与信息安全使用次数: 138
详情
6.
C语言中,以下哪条语句可以实现多路分支选择?
A.if语句
B.switch语句
C.if-else语句
D.goto语句
难度: 知识点: 第二章 程序设计语言基础使用次数: 138
详情
7.
原型开发流程中,需求确认阶段的主要任务是?
A.定义系统功能
B.收集和分析用户需求
C.确认用户对原型的反馈
D.测试系统的性能指标
难度: 知识点: 第二章 软件开发方法使用次数: 138
详情
8.
软件设计对软件质量的影响主要体现在哪个方面?
A.代码效率
B.可维护性
C.用户界面美观
D.运行速度
难度: 知识点: 第四章 软件设计使用次数: 138
详情
9.
数据库设计的生命周期包括哪些阶段?
A.需求分析,概念设计,逻辑设计,物理设计
B.概念设计,逻辑设计,物理设计,测试实施
C.数据采集,数据清洗,数据存储,数据查询
D.编程实现,调试运行,维护优化,系统上线
难度: 知识点: 第一章 计算机基础与系统知识使用次数: 138
详情
10.
链接指针用于连接链表中的节点,通常存储的是该节点 ____。
A.数据内容
B.节点地址
C.节点编号
D.节点大小
难度: 知识点: 第十二章 常用算法与数据结构使用次数: 138
详情
11.
关于Java中对Collection进行排序,以下哪个陈述是正确的?
A.List集合中的元素默认是有序的,无需排序。
B.Set集合中的元素默认是无序的,无法排序。
C.sort()方法可以用于Set类型的集合。
D.排序操作必须使用Comparable接口进行定义。
难度: 知识点: 第七章 常用类与集合框架使用次数: 138
详情
12.
算法的可执行性主要指的是什么?
A.算法必须能够在实际计算机上运行
B.算法中的每一步操作都必须能够被明确执行
C.算法应能适用于所有可能的输入
D.算法必须有明确的输出
难度: 知识点: 第二章 程序设计语言基础使用次数: 138
详情
13.
下面哪个操作可以用于对查询结果进行去重?
A.ORDER BY
B.GROUP BY
C.DISTINCT
D.UNION
难度: 知识点: 第九章 技术实践与综合应用使用次数: 138
详情
14.
Java 中反射的核心类是哪一个?
A.java.lang.Class
B.java.lang.reflect.Method
C.java.lang.reflect.Field
D.以上全部
难度: 知识点: 第十一章 面向对象编程进阶使用次数: 138
详情
15.
在SSL/TLS握手过程中,服务器向客户端发送的证书主要用于哪些目的?
A.验证服务器身份
B.加密数据传输
C.协商加密算法
D.生成会话密钥
难度: 知识点: 第九章 信息安全基础使用次数: 138
详情
16.
哪项属于应用软件的主要功能?
A.管理计算机硬件资源
B.运行和管理计算机系统
C.实现特定业务目标
D.提供操作系统界面
难度: 知识点: 第一章 计算机基础与系统知识使用次数: 138
详情
17.
以下哪种视频编码格式是H.264/AVC的别名?
A.MPEG-4
B.MPEG-2
C.MP4
D.AVC
难度: 知识点: 第三章 多媒体数据压缩技术使用次数: 138
详情
18.
关于构造函数重载的规则,哪一项是错误的?
A.不同构造函数的参数列表必须不同。
B.构造函数重载可以包括不同的参数类型。
C.构造函数可以有默认参数。
D.构造函数重载不需要返回类型声明。
难度: 知识点: 第二章 类与对象使用次数: 138
详情
19.
在 Excel 中,创建图表时,哪个部分决定了图表显示的数据范围?
A.标题
B.数据源
C.图表类型
D.图表样式
难度: 知识点: 第五章 办公软件应用(如Word、Excel、PowerPoint)使用次数: 138
详情
20.
在面向对象编程中,如果父类成员被声明为private,且未提供任何公共方法,那么子类能否访问该成员?
A.可以访问
B.不能访问
C.可以继承,但不能访问
D.无法继承
难度: 知识点: 第三章 继承与多态使用次数: 138
详情
21.
哪一项是软件设计中实现高内聚、低耦合的直接表现?
A.模块功能单一
B.模块间依赖度高
C.模块间通信频繁
D.模块外部接口复杂
难度: 知识点: 第四章 计算机软件工程使用次数: 138
详情
22.
页式虚拟内存中,页面缺页率高可能导致什么问题?
A.提高系统性能
B.增加磁盘I/O操作
C.降低进程调度效率
D.减少页面替换次数
难度: 知识点: 第三章 内存管理使用次数: 138
详情
23.
在C++中,动态绑定的实现通常依赖于什么?
A.静态方法
B.虚函数(Virtual function)
C.构造函数
D.析构函数
难度: 知识点: 第二章 类与对象使用次数: 138
详情
24.
OSI七层模型的最底层是哪一层?
A.应用层
B.传输层
C.数据链路层
D.物理层
难度: 知识点: 第四章 计算机网络与互联网技术使用次数: 138
详情
25.
数据库性能监控可以通过什么方式实现?
A.使用数据库提供的内置监控工具
B.部署第三方监控软件
C.手动检查数据库状态
D.以上都是
难度: 知识点: 第五章 数据库安全与维护使用次数: 138
详情
26.
在Java中,如果一个类的成员变量被声明为protected,那么它可以在哪些地方被访问?
A.只能在该类内部访问
B.只能在同一个包内访问
C.可以在同一个包内或派生类中访问
D.可以被所有类访问
难度: 知识点: 第一章 面向对象程序设计基础使用次数: 138
详情
27.
应用程序安全测试中,动态测试方法主要包括以下哪种?
A.渗透测试
B.代码审查
C.数据流分析
D.静态代码分析
难度: 知识点: 第四章 系统安全与应用安全使用次数: 138
详情
28.
如果一个网络中的任意两个节点之间都可以直接通信,那么该网络采用的是哪种拓扑结构?
A.总线型拓扑
B.环型拓扑
C.星型拓扑
D.网状拓扑
难度: 知识点: 第四章 网络规划与设计使用次数: 138
详情
29.
SSL/TLS协议如何确保数据的完整性?
A.通过HMAC算法
B.通过MD5哈希
C.通过SHA-1哈希
D.通过AES加密
难度: 知识点: 第三章 网络安全基础使用次数: 138
详情
30.
在云计算环境中,以下哪种安全威胁主要源于租户之间的资源隔离不足?
A.数据泄露
B.跨租户攻击
C.服务中断
D.配置错误
难度: 知识点: 第九章 信息安全新技术与发展趋势使用次数: 138
详情
31.
下列哪项不属于文件系统的目录结构类型?
A.树状结构
B.链表结构
C.哈希表结构
D.线性结构
难度: 知识点: 第五章 操作系统基础使用次数: 138
详情
32.
下列哪一项不属于螺旋模型的典型阶段?
A.规划
B.风险分析
C.构建原型
D.需求分析
难度: 知识点: 第一章 软件工程概述使用次数: 138
详情
33.
计算机网络中的资源子网主要负责什么?
A.数据的传输
B.数据的处理和存储
C.数据的加密
D.物理连接
难度: 知识点: 第一章 计算机基础与系统知识使用次数: 138
详情
34.
在自动化测试中,哪种方式主要用于回归测试?
A.单元测试
B.系统测试
C.回归测试
D.集成测试
难度: 知识点: 第八章 软件开发与测试使用次数: 138
详情
35.
标准子网掩码中,哪个属于C类网络?
A.255.255.0.0
B.255.0.0.0
C.255.255.255.0
D.255.255.255.128
难度: 知识点: 第二章 网络技术基础使用次数: 138
详情
36.
下列哪一项不属于网络规划的原则?
A.模块化设计
B.统一性设计
C.灵活性设计
D.完全冗余设计
难度: 知识点: 第四章 网络规划与设计使用次数: 138
详情
37.
以下哪项是Java中使用Runnable接口创建线程的正确语法?
A.new Thread() { public void run() { } }
B.new Thread(new MyRunnable()).start();
C.new MyRunnable().start();
D.new Thread().start();
难度: 知识点: 第五章 多线程与并发编程使用次数: 138
详情
38.
在进行模块化设计时,应该优先考虑模块的哪些特点?
A.功能复杂、范围广
B.功能单一、边界清晰
C.大量使用全局变量
D.通过直接调用进行交互
难度: 知识点: 第二章 程序设计基础与编程语言使用次数: 138
详情
39.
下列哪项不属于页表的功能?
A.提供物理地址的映射
B.管理页面的访问权限
C.实现进程的内存保护
D.实现进程的虚实地址分离
难度: 知识点: 第三章 内存管理使用次数: 138
详情
40.
自定义异常类是否可以作为运行时异常?
A.不可以,必须继承Exception
B.可以,继承RuntimeException即可
C.可以,也可以不继承
D.无法确定
难度: 知识点: 第四章 接口与异常处理使用次数: 138
详情

多选题 (共10题)

41.
HTTP协议和HTTPS协议的主要区别在于:
A.HTTP基于TCP/IP,HTTPS基于SSL/TLS
B.HTTP使用端口80,HTTPS使用端口443
C.HTTPS比HTTP更安全
D.所有上述描述都是正确的
难度: 知识点: 第二章 网络技术基础使用次数: 138
详情
42.
应用程序调用操作系统功能的方式是通过什么接口?
A.系统调用接口
B.图形用户界面
C.应用程序编程接口(API)
D.命令行接口
难度: 知识点: 第一章 操作系统概述使用次数: 138
详情
43.
关于线程的启动,以下说法正确的是?
A.多个线程可以同时调用同一个线程对象的start()方法
B.线程启动后,会立即执行其run()方法
C.start()方法会直接执行线程的run()方法
D.调用start()方法后,线程会立刻进入运行状态
难度: 知识点: 第五章 多线程与并发编程使用次数: 138
详情
44.
下列哪种防火墙能够同时检查数据包头和数据内容?
A.包过滤防火墙
B.状态检测防火墙
C.应用层网关防火墙
D.下一代防火墙
难度: 知识点: 第三章 网络安全技术使用次数: 138
详情
45.
在Java中,当使用时,它表示什么类型的通配符?
A.可以接受T或其子类
B.可以接受T或其父类
C.只能接受T
D.不能确定
难度: 知识点: 第十一章 面向对象编程进阶使用次数: 138
详情
46.
软件开发过程中,可能导致项目失败的最常见风险类型是什么?
A.技术风险
B.需求风险
C.资金风险
D.时间风险
难度: 知识点: 第七章 软件项目管理使用次数: 138
详情
47.
系统安装完成后,管理员通常需要进行下列哪项操作来优化系统性能?
A.安装防病毒软件
B.更新系统补丁
C.关闭不必要的启动项
D.配置防火墙规则
难度: 知识点: 第一章 计算机系统与组成使用次数: 138
详情
48.
操作系统安全性的三个主要目标是保密性、完整性与以下哪一项?
A.可靠性
B.可用性
C.可扩展性
D.可维护性
难度: 知识点: 第七章 操作系统安全与保护使用次数: 138
详情
49.
在Java中,对象的初始化顺序是什么?
A.父类的静态初始化块,然后是父类的实例初始化块,最后是子类的成员初始化
B.子类的实例初始化块,然后是父类的静态初始化块
C.父类的实例初始化块,然后是父类的静态初始化块
D.子类的静态初始化块,然后是父类的实例初始化块
难度: 知识点: 第二章 类与对象使用次数: 138
详情
50.
指针p指向一个结构体变量s,以下哪项是正确的?
A.p = s;
B.p = &s;
C.*p = s;
D.p == s
难度: 知识点: 第二章 程序设计语言基础使用次数: 138
详情

判断题 (共10题)

51.
风险识别的主要方法包括:
A.头脑风暴和德尔菲法
B.风险矩阵和SWOT分析
C.敏感性分析和蒙特卡洛模拟
D.成本效益分析和风险评估表
难度: 知识点: 第三章 软件工程与项目管理使用次数: 138
详情
52.
以下哪一个命令用于撤销数据库用户的权限?
A.GRANT
B.REVOKE
C.CREATE
D.DROP
难度: 知识点: 第五章 数据库安全与维护使用次数: 138
详情
53.
下面哪项是while循环的正确语法结构?
A.while (条件) { 循环体 }
B.while (条件) 循环体
C.while 冒号 (条件) 循环体
D.while (条件) 的循环体
难度: 知识点: 第十章 Java语言基础(补充)使用次数: 138
详情
54.
I/O系统的设备独立层主要目的是什么?
A.提高I/O操作的执行速度
B.统一设备接口,屏蔽硬件差异
C.直接访问设备硬件
D.处理中断信号
难度: 知识点: 第五章 设备管理使用次数: 138
详情
55.
以下哪项是提高系统性能的有效方法?
A.增加系统内存
B.减少CPU核心数量
C.采用更快的硬盘
D.不进行任何优化
难度: 知识点: 第十章 系统开发与维护使用次数: 138
详情
56.
下列接口设备中,哪一个是用于高速存储设备的?
A.USB 2.0
B.USB 3.0
C.SATA
D.PCIe
难度: 知识点: 第六章 计算机组成原理使用次数: 138
详情
57.
下列哪个是多媒体系统中典型的用户界面设计原则?
A.一致性
B.过多功能
C.复杂操作
D.低可读性
难度: 知识点: 第七章 多媒体系统设计与应用使用次数: 138
详情
58.
数据库管理系统(DBMS)中,用于实现数据持久化存储的功能称为?
A.数据定义
B.数据组织
C.数据存储
D.数据检索
难度: 知识点: 第三章 数据库基础与应用使用次数: 138
详情
59.
以下哪个是增量模型的典型应用场景?
A.需求非常明确的大型系统
B.需求不明确且需要快速交付的项目
C.严格遵循传统流程的项目
D.纯理论研究项目
难度: 知识点: 第一章 软件工程概述使用次数: 138
详情
60.
现代计算机发展过程中,哪一代计算机使用晶体管作为主要元件?
A.第一代计算机
B.第二代计算机
C.第三代计算机
D.第四代计算机
难度: 知识点: 第一章 计算机基础与系统知识使用次数: 138
详情
试题总数:60
总体难度:中等

难度统计

难度系数数量占比
中等60100.00%

题型统计

大题类型数量占比
单选题60100.00%